Mainz coach outlet Bo Henriksen is set to make changes to his lineup for the Europa Conference League clash against AC Fiorentina. The move comes as the team aims to extend their winning streak and strengthen their position in the group stage. Both sides currently have six points after two consecutive victories.
Henriksen plans to rest key players ahead of the Rhine-Main derby against Eintracht Frankfurt. The probable lineup against Fiorentina includes Zentner, Hanche-Olsen, Potulski, Kohr, Widmer, Maloney, Kai, Sano, Kawasaki, Bobzien, Weiper, and Böving. This suggests that several regular starters will be given a break to ensure they are fresh for the Sunday match. The coach outlet's strategy is to balance the need for points in the Europa Conference League with the importance of the upcoming domestic fixture.
With both teams level on six points, the match against Fiorentina is crucial for Mainz to maintain their momentum and secure a third win. By resting players, Henriksen is demonstrating his focus on the upcoming Rhine-Main derby while still aiming to secure a positive result in the Europa Conference League.
